Russian authorities seek prison for New Greatness
Russian authorities on Tuesday demanded prison terms for three members of a youth group charged with creating an extremist organization, in a case that elicited public outrage and has been seen as politically motivated.
A prosecutor asked a Moscow court on to sentence three members of a group dubbed New Greatness to six, 6½ and 7½ years in prison, and to hand four more members suspended sentences between four and 6½ years.
Members of the group were arrested in 2018 on charges of creating an extremist organization aiming to overthrow the government.
